Responsible Service of Gambling

Why do I need RSG?
Because on the 1st October 2010, it is mandatory for certain people involved in Queensland's gaming industry to have a current RSG course certificate. BARS Training Australia is an approved trainer with the Office of Liquor and Gaming Regulation (OLGR) to issue this State Government qualification.

Responsible Service of Alcohol

Why do I need RSA?
Because on the 1st January 2009, it became mandatory in Queensland for all staff involved in the service or supply of liquor, including approved managers, bartenders, glass collectors, floor hostesses and room service staff to have a current RSA training course certificate issued by an approved OLGR training organisation.
